  1. I have this satsuma set, the only mark I can find the same is one called 1000 flower, but it’s nothing like this. Can anyone identify the year? Other satsuma marks have the signature with the circle above it

    These are typical of early 20th century work either late Meiji or early Taisho. The mark on the base says 'Satsuma' in Japanese kanji, there isn't a makers mark or specific date in this case. Also just fyi the mark should be rotated 90 deg clockwise.
